  • Nature of knowledge

    The nature of knowledge explores the fundamental aspects of knowledge itself. It delves into questions such as how knowledge is acquired, the criteria for determining what counts as knowledge, the relationship between knowledge and truth, and the role of belief in shaping our understanding of the world. Philosophical theories and epistemological frameworks examine the nature of knowledge, including concepts such as empiricism, rationalism, skepticism, and relativism.
     

    In an online community, the nature of knowledge is particularly relevant when it comes to information sharing, discussions, and the evaluation of claims. Online communities can serve as platforms for the exchange of knowledge, ideas, and perspectives. However, the nature of knowledge in an online environment can be complex and challenging. Online communities face issues such as misinformation, fake news, and the influence of personal biases. Understanding the nature of knowledge can help online community members critically evaluate information, assess the credibility of sources, and engage in informed and constructive discussions. Promoting critical thinking skills, fact-checking, and open-mindedness within online communities can contribute to a more reliable and intellectually enriching knowledge-sharing environment.
